### Course Description
Our goal in this training is to provide Tech Fellows with the tools, skills, experience, and community necessary to lead in-person CodePath courses on their campus. You'll meet and collaborate with other members of the CodePath Tech Fellow community from many different campuses and cohorts. For Tech Fellows who have not previously taken the course themselves, you'll ramp up your skills quickly by completing all labs and assignments for your course
### Sessions
All Tech Fellows will complete the [How to Teach at CodePath](https://courses.codepath.org/courses/how_to_teach_at_cp/pages/bootcamp_structure), which focuses on creating a welcoming classroom environment and effectively engage students in the learning process and support a community and classroom effectively. We'll also cover how to motivate students and use all of our internal tools. You'll also attend the Technical Training, which is a shortened, intense version of the class you'll be running.
### NEW Tech Fellows & RETURNING Tech Fellows
[How to Teach at CodePath](https://courses.codepath.org/courses/how_to_teach_at_cp/pages/bootcamp_structure): You will learn how to:
* Accurately summarize how adults learn
* Describe CodePaths Educational Core Values
* Identify ways to create an inclusive classroom culture that aligns with CodePaths Educational Core Values
* Understand how to facilitate active and engaged learning for online and in person learning environments
* Effectively engage with Codepath's Instructional Program Manager/s, Operation/s and Curriculum content and team members
* Technical Training: hands on experience working through labs and assignments from a student perspective.

### Session Attendance
The remote video sessions are a key aspect of what makes this training more then just an "online course" and we've designed each session to be fun, informative and highly interactive! We've observed a profound link between attendance and overall success in ALL our courses, so to get the most out of this experience, attending each and every session is essential!
### Missing a Session
If you MUST miss a session due to some unavoidable event (like an alien abduction 👽🚀), make sure to take the following actions so you don't fall behind or let down your group.
Let us know about the missed session ahead of time and reach out to staffsupport@codepath.org directly to request an absence.
* Watch the video of the recorded session.
* Complete the weekly labs and assignments by their posted deadlines.
* Send an email to staffsupport@codepath.org (cc seaney@codepath.org and your Tech Fellow Managers) with the following:
* (1 paragraph) Summarize the key points of the facilitator training.
* (1 paragraph) Identify at least one strategy or take-away that stood out to you, and explain how you will use it in your class
* Check in with other Tech Fellows from your campus to make sure you are up to date with any new developments.
